About Bentley 6102

The size of Bentley is approximately 5.4 square kilometres. It has 33 parks covering nearly 10.4% of total area. The population of Bentley in 2011 was 9,302 people. By 2016 the population was 8,799 showing a population decline of 5.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Bentley is 20-29 years. Households in Bentley are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Bentley work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 30.2% of the homes in Bentley were owner-occupied compared with 30.9% in 2016.
